Examining the Paradigm Shifts Reshaping T-Cell Lymphoma Care Through Innovative Therapies, Molecular Targeting, and Precision Medicine Accelerators
Recent years have witnessed an unprecedented transformation in the T-cell lymphoma landscape, driven by breakthroughs in both immunomodulation and targeted therapy. Novel checkpoint inhibitors are redefining the immune response against malignant cells, while histone deacetylase inhibitors are providing fresh avenues to modify gene expression patterns that underpin disease progression. These therapeutic shifts underscore a broader trend toward combination regimens that harness multiple mechanisms of action in tandem, offering the potential for deeper and more sustained remissions.
Concurrently, improvements in diagnostic precision have accelerated the adoption of personalized medicine. Advances in molecular profiling now inform subtype-specific treatment algorithms, allowing clinicians to tailor therapies based on genetic, epigenetic, and microenvironmental characteristics. This paradigm shift is fostering a new era of patient stratification, in which biomarker-driven decision-making is at the forefront of clinical trial design and therapeutic deployment.

Deciphering Critical Market Segments in T-Cell Lymphoma by Indication, Therapeutic Classes, Patient Journeys, and Distribution Pathways
Delving into the various dimensions of the T-cell lymphoma market reveals how distinct segments drive both clinical and commercial dynamics. When analyzed by disease indication, the nuances between cutaneous, mucosal, and peripheral variants frame divergent research priorities and patient journeys, reflecting vastly different burden profiles, diagnostic methodologies, and treatment algorithms. Within cutaneous presentations, Mycosis Fungoides and Sézary Syndrome demand specialized skin-directed therapies and immunomodulators, whereas extranodal NK-T cell disease typically relies on aggressive combination chemotherapy protocols.
Exploring the therapeutic class dimension further illuminates the competitive interplay between traditional chemotherapeutic agents and innovative biologics. Histone deacetylase inhibitors, exemplified by belinostat and romidepsin, have carved out niches in relapsed and refractory settings, while immune checkpoint inhibitors and monoclonal antibodies such as alemtuzumab, brentuximab vedotin, and mogamulizumab continue to garner attention as backbone agents in multi-modal regimens. These categories showcase how molecular specificity and immune modulation converge to yield novel mechanisms of action.
A deeper look at lines of therapy underscores the evolving treatment landscape, where first-line regimens establish benchmarks for efficacy and tolerability and subsequent lines address the challenges of resistance, relapse, and safety management. Differentiating adult versus pediatric patient populations reveals additional complexities: while adult cohorts drive overall volume, pediatric cases illuminate unmet needs in formulation, dosing, and long-term survivorship considerations. Finally, the distribution channel analysis highlights the strategic role of hospital, retail, and specialty pharmacies in optimizing access, adherence, and patient support services, ultimately shaping the delivery model for cutting-edge therapeutics.

Unraveling Regional Dynamics Spanning the Americas, EMEA, and Asia-Pacific to Illuminate Opportunities and Challenges in T-Cell Lymphoma Treatment Landscapes
Across the Americas, Europe, Middle East & Africa, and Asia-Pacific, regional dynamics shape differing regulatory frameworks, reimbursement policies, and infrastructure maturity that influence treatment adoption and market growth trajectories. In North America, well-established payer models and expedited approval pathways for breakthrough therapies accelerate market entry, while Latin American nations contend with budget constraints that intensify the focus on cost-effectiveness analyses and generic penetration.
In the EMEA region, regulatory harmonization efforts within the European Union contrast with disparate health system capabilities in the Middle East and Africa, creating a mosaic of access landscapes. Meanwhile, Asia-Pacific presents a tapestry of opportunities: mature markets like Japan and Australia boast advanced reimbursement regimes and local manufacturing initiatives, whereas emerging economies such as India and Southeast Asian nations are balancing affordability pressures with growing clinical trial investments.
